NoBed
This is a simple plugin requested by Pepper_coco in this Thread
Plugin features:
This Plugin denies any Interaction of a Player with Beds. Your spawn will also not be set to the bed.
In v1.1 many things have been added, see how to use / install below. New features are:
- config.yml
- setup each world
- setup messages
- command for setting up the plugin ingame
- permission for the command
If an Player interacts with a bed, he will (by default) get the Message "[NoBed] Beds are disabled on this server".
How to use / install:
- Copy the NoBed.jar into your plugin directory
- restart your server
- plugin will load and generate config.yml in the directory plugins/NoBed/ with these settings:
- plugin active in all worlds
- bed interaction disabled in all worlds
- placing / positioning enabled in all worlds
- default messages
- you can now setup your config.yml with a texteditor of your choice
- this is the only way to setup the messages
- you can use ingame command "/nobed <world> >argument>" to setup the plugin ingame
- you need op or the permission nobed.setup to use the command
- arguments:
- on / off -> enables / disables plugin in given world
- nobed -> enables / disables bed interaction in given world (toggle)
- positioning -> enables / disables placing / positioning of beds in given world (toggle)
v1.1 released - new features added:
features and fixes:
- new feature: you can now diable positioning/placing of beds (default: deactivated)
- fixed: *you can now remove beds - sorry i did not integrate it in v1.0
- config.yml - described below
- most messages can be set in config.yml
- ingame command for setup - described below
- permission - described below
config.yml
- will be generated on first launch
- setup worlds where the plugin is active (active for all worlds by default)
- setup if bed inteaction is enabled or disabled (for each world) (active for all worlds by default)
- setup if placing of beds is enabled or disabled (for each world) (inactive for all worlds by default)
- setup most of the messages
ingame commands
- general usage: /nobed <world> <argument>
- possible arguments:
- on / off -> enables or disabled the plugin for the given world
- nobed -> enables or disables interacting with beds (works as a toggle)
- positioning -> enables or disables positioning of beds (works as a toggle)
permission
- nobed.setup -> allows usage of the /nobed command
Neat. Looking forward to it!
nearly done with v1.1
config works fine and beds can now be destroyed. i will integrate the setup commands and then release.
hope be finished tomorrow evening
@karl1889
i will look into it now
planning some other additions for next version, too.
Edit: left klick is now working, so beds can be destroyed. but before release i will add some other features. if you want fixed plugin, i can give you a link to grab it
Edit 2: Features to be in v1.1:
Good to see a recently-made/updated anti-bed plugin. A quick request, though. I've noticed that you can't break beds with this plugin installed, even in creative mode. Could this be fixed or become a configuration option? Thanks in advance.